Output 3dc139198499db75bb767453e72acb6c54e23f330f4203a34fac7897212dc140:0

value
17715998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c485ea08178ab6701cd381c87b17099e22cc13 OP_EQUAL
address
33rgtcwDo6zFanRkkjAfFLS5dcEpfuVqbn
transaction
3dc139198499db75bb767453e72acb6c54e23f330f4203a34fac7897212dc140
spent
true